Coal Storage

The coal is stored inside a large dome prior to use in the boiler. The large orange scrapper conveyor is what removes the coal from the dome. There is an underground bin in the middle of the dome that supplies two conveyors that transport the coal to the crusher house. The covered coal storage dome, designed to eliminate airborne dusting and prevent leaching from the stockpile in the groundwater, is the first structure of this type to be used at any of NB Power's generating stations. It is 139 meters in diameter and 42 meters high.
